**Q: Where did the mail room go?**
The Vexhall Tower mail room moved from Level 1 to Level 3, beside the Korrin Wing lifts. Contractor deliveries go there now, not reception. Hours: 08:00–16:30 weekdays. Oversized freight still uses the loading dock on Brindle Lane. The door stays locked; use the keypad by the frame with the code below.

turnstile pass: bdg-YEOZLM-79341408

**Q: Why did we replace the homegrown job queue in Fernwick?**

A: The old queue in Lanternbay dropped jobs under load and had no retry visibility. We migrated to Ospreyline, which gives support a dashboard for stuck jobs and automatic retries. Legacy queue endpoints stay read-only through the transition. If you need to access the archived queue admin panel, enter the recovery passphrase shown below.

recovery phrase for yaweg-fahif: zorius-sorvan-oliix-fravan-casvan

## Runbook: PickPath optimizer won't start

If the Bramblebin pick-list optimizer refuses to boot and the logs mention "route seed unavailable," it's almost always a missing credential on the worker box — happens after every fresh provision, sadly. Don't restart the scheduler; that just makes more noise. Instead, SSH to the optimizer host, open /opt/pickpath/.env, and make sure it contains the following line:

sealed setting: LEDGER_TOKEN20=6148d35bbb480b0ab79e

Handing over the Matchwell GC saga before the 3.4 cut. Short version: the matching service was hitting 2-second stop-the-world pauses under peak load, which tripped the upstream timeout and caused those phantom re-matches everyone complained about. We've moved it to the low-pause collector and capped heap at 12 GB — pauses are now under 80 ms. Please don't ship 3.4 without the new JVM flags baked into the deploy config; they're in the release branch already. If anything regresses, escalate straight to the owner below.

named custodian: Tamys Rusdor Tamix